WITH the GPW Recruitment 10k to take centre stage this Sunday, youngsters will take the spotlight in tomorrow's 2k.
One-hundred-and-sixty people will take part at the restored Victoria Park for the staging of the 2k event.
"We've got 160 people which was the capacity, and like the 10k we could have had a lot more," said organiser and Steve Prescott Foundation general manager Martin Blondel.
"It's mostly children but there are a few adults as well and it's going to be a fun run.
"It starts and finishes at the bandstand and it's fantastic with the facilities.
"Next year we hope to put on some entertainment and build it up!"
The run starts at 11am with a medal and chocolate bar for all finishers.
